    I’m trying to do a crowd simulation in R 11.5 and Mograph. I have a walk cycle using the motion system and have that under a null as a child of a cloner, Next I’ve added a random effector to generate random direction. Can one offset the cycle of the clones so they don’t remain in lock step? The time offset in the Random generator only produces a global effect. The Help menu implies that the time offset will work in this instance, but these guys seem to want to march together. Is there any way to break up this gang?

    I think I just may have stumbled across the problem. Of course my non-scientific method of randomly pushing buttons until it works should be considered a large caveat here…. I did in fact get my guys out of lock step. The cloner has to be set properly, and in this instance, the clones option should be set to “blend”.
